Sec.  1.9000-4  Form and content of statement.

    (a) Information to be shown. The statement shall be filed on Form 
2175 which may be obtained from district directors. It shall be filed 
with the district director for the internal revenue district in which 
the return was filed. The statement shall be prepared in accordance with 
the instructions contained thereon and shall show the following 
information:
    (1) The name and address of the taxpayer,
    (2) The amounts of each type of income deferred under section 452,
    (3) The amount of the addition to each reserve deducted under 
section 462,
    (4) The taxable income and the tax liability of the taxpayer 
computed with the application of sections 452 and 462,

    (5) The taxable income and the tax liability of the taxpayer 
computed without the application of sections 452 and 462,
    (6) The details of the recomputation of taxable income and tax 
liability, including any changes in other items of income, deductions, 
and credits resulting from the repeal of sections 452 and 462, and
    (7) If self-employment tax is increased, the computations and 
information required on page 3 of Schedule C, Form 1040.
    (b) Procedure for recomputing tax liability. In determining the 
taxable income and the tax liability computed without the application of 
sections 452 and 462, such items as vacation pay and prepaid 
subscription income shall be reported under the law and regulations 
applicable to the taxable year as if such sections had not been enacted. 
The tax liability for the year shall be recomputed by restoring to 
taxable income the amount of income deferred under section 452 and the 
amount of the deduction taken under section 462. Other deductions or 
credits affected by such changes in taxable income shall be adjusted. 
For example, if the deduction for contributions allowed for the taxable 
year was limited under section 170(b), the amount of such deduction 
shall be recomputed, giving effect to the increase in adjusted gross 
income or taxable income, as the case may be, by reason of the 
adjustments required by the repeal of sections 452 and 462.
